gnu: sssd: Pass '--localstatedir=/var' and '--sysconfdir=/etc'.
[jackhill/guix/guix.git] / gnu / packages / patches / sssd-system-directories.patch
1 Do not attempt to create $localstatedir and $sysconfdir (i.e., /var and /etc)
2 upon "make install".
3
4 diff --git a/Makefile.in b/Makefile.in
5 index c32cb7d..77a5c00 100644
6 --- a/Makefile.in
7 +++ b/Makefile.in
8 @@ -7991,7 +7991,7 @@ sssdconfdir = $(sysconfdir)/sssd
9 sssddatadir = $(datadir)/sssd
10 sssdapiplugindir = $(sssddatadir)/sssd.api.d
11 sssdtapscriptdir = $(sssddatadir)/systemtap
12 -dbuspolicydir = $(sysconfdir)/dbus-1/system.d
13 +dbuspolicydir = $(prefix)/etc/dbus-1/system.d
14 dbusservicedir = $(datadir)/dbus-1/system-services
15 sss_statedir = $(localstatedir)/lib/sss
16 pamlibdir = @pammoddir@
17 @@ -8000,7 +8000,7 @@ nfslibdir = @nfsidmaplibdir@
18 keytabdir = $(sss_statedir)/keytabs
19 pkgconfigdir = $(libdir)/pkgconfig
20 sudolibdir = @sudolibpath@
21 -pamconfdir = $(sysconfdir)/pam.d
22 +pamconfdir = $(prefix)/etc/pam.d
23 systemtap_tapdir = @tapset_dir@
24 sssdkcmdatadir = $(datadir)/sssd-kcm
25 deskprofilepath = $(sss_statedir)/deskprofile
26 @@ -43733,7 +43733,6 @@ installsssddirs::
27 $(DESTDIR)$(bindir) \
28 $(DESTDIR)$(sbindir) \
29 $(DESTDIR)$(mandir) \
30 - $(DESTDIR)$(pidpath) \
31 $(DESTDIR)$(pluginpath) \
32 $(DESTDIR)$(libdir)/ldb \
33 $(DESTDIR)$(dbuspolicydir) \
34 @@ -43743,22 +43742,9 @@ installsssddirs::
35 $(DESTDIR)$(sssddatadir) \
36 $(DESTDIR)$(sudolibdir) \
37 $(DESTDIR)$(autofslibdir) \
38 - $(DESTDIR)$(pipepath)/private \
39 - $(SSSD_USER_DIRS) \
40 $(NULL);
41 @SSSD_USER_TRUE@ -chown $(SSSD_USER):$(SSSD_USER) $(SSSD_USER_DIRS)
42 @SSSD_USER_TRUE@ -chown $(SSSD_USER) $(DESTDIR)$(pipepath)/private
43 - $(INSTALL) -d -m 0700 $(DESTDIR)$(dbpath) $(DESTDIR)$(logpath) \
44 - $(DESTDIR)$(keytabdir) \
45 - $(NULL)
46 - $(INSTALL) -d -m 0750 $(DESTDIR)$(pipepath)/private
47 - $(INSTALL) -d -m 0755 $(DESTDIR)$(mcpath) $(DESTDIR)$(pipepath) \
48 - $(DESTDIR)$(pubconfpath) \
49 - $(DESTDIR)$(pubconfpath)/krb5.include.d $(DESTDIR)$(gpocachepath)
50 - $(INSTALL) -d -m 0711 $(DESTDIR)$(sssdconfdir) \
51 - $(DESTDIR)$(sssdconfdir)/conf.d \
52 - $(DESTDIR)$(sssdconfdir)/pki
53 -@BUILD_SECRETS_TRUE@ $(MKDIR_P) $(DESTDIR)$(secdbpath)
54
55 @HAVE_DOXYGEN_TRUE@docs:
56 @HAVE_DOXYGEN_TRUE@ $(DOXYGEN) src/doxy.config